186 persons test coronavirus positive in Kathmandu Valley



KATHMANDU: As many as 186 persons have been diagnosed positive for the coronavirus in the Kathmandu Valley in the last 24 hours.

Speaking at the regular press briefing, Dr. Jageshwor Gautam, Spokesperson at Ministry of Health and Populations, stated that 155 persons in Kathmandu, 19 in Lalitpur and 12 in Bhaktapur have tested positive for the pandemic virus.

Similarly, Nepal recorded 884 new cases of coronavirus in the last 24 hours. With this, the number of infected persons has reached 37,340.

The latest result came after the PCR tests carried out on 10,971 persons, said Spokesperson Dr. Jageshwor Gautam.

Among the new cases are 642 male and 242 female.

Similarly, 20,555 persons have so far recovered. In the last 24 hours, 313 were recorded to be free from the virus.

Currently, 175 persons are undergoing treatment at the ICU ward while 22 are on ventilator support.
